About Tabla
Tabla is a sophisticated percussion genre originating from the Hindustani classical music tradition of Northern India, evolving significantly during the 18th century. The music centers on a pair of hand drums-the high-pitched wooden dayan and the larger metallic bayan-which produce an extensive array of tonal colors and textures. Performances revolve around intricate rhythmic cycles called talas, characterized by complex compositions and improvisational sequences built from vocalized syllables known as bols. While often serving as an accompaniment to vocal or instrumental performances, the genre also flourishes as a solo art form, blending mathematical precision with expressive, dynamic shifts that range from meditative stillness to blistering, high-velocity finales.
Also known as: Hindustani Tabla
